Approaches to Analyse Statement inside Banking for Logistics

Understanding the Business Context

Analyzing statements within banking for logistics is crucial for maintaining financial health and operational efficiency. Logistics companies often deal with complex transactions, requiring precise financial oversight. The integration of banking statements into logistics operations helps organizations track expenses, manage cash flow, and ensure compliance with financial regulations.

Common challenges in this context include reconciling discrepancies in transactions, managing multiple accounts, and ensuring timely payments to suppliers. By addressing these issues, logistics firms can streamline their operations and enhance financial accuracy.

How the Analysis Process Works

The process of analyzing banking statements in logistics involves several steps:

  1. Data Collection: Gather all relevant banking statements and transaction records.
  2. Data Processing: Use software tools to process and categorize transactions based on predefined criteria.
  3. Reconciliation: Match transactions with corresponding entries in the accounting system to identify discrepancies.
  4. Reporting: Generate reports that highlight key financial metrics, such as cash flow and outstanding invoices.

This structured approach ensures accuracy and provides valuable insights into financial performance.
